Understanding Energy Storage: Power Capacity vs. Energy Capacity
An industrial park installs a 500 kW/2 MWh energy storage system: • Power Capacity: 500 kW means it can deliver up to 500 kilowatts instantly. • Energy Capacity: 2 MWh

6 FAQs about [Energy storage equipment capacity 500kw 500kwh what does it mean]
How many kilowatts can a 500 kW power system deliver?
• Power Capacity: 500 kW means it can deliver up to 500 kilowatts instantly. • Energy Capacity: 2 MWh allows it to provide power for up to 4 hours at 500 kW (since 2 MWh ÷ 500 kW = 4 hours). • Peak Shaving: During peak demand, the system supplies additional power to reduce strain on the grid.

What is power capacity?
Definition: Power capacity refers to the maximum rate at which an energy storage system can deliver or absorb energy at a given moment. •. Units: Measured in kilowatts (kW) or megawatts (MW). •. Significance: Determines the system’s ability to meet instantaneous power demands and respond quickly to fluctuations in energy usage.
What is energy capacity?
Significance: Determines the system’s ability to meet instantaneous power demands and respond quickly to fluctuations in energy usage. • Definition: Energy capacity is the total amount of energy that an energy storage system can store or deliver over time. • Units: Measured in kilowatt-hours (kWh) or megawatt-hours (MWh).

What is the difference between a high power capacity & energy capacity?
For instance, a high power capacity is vital for grid frequency regulation, while high energy capacity is crucial for renewable energy integration. • Power Capacity: 500 kW means it can deliver up to 500 kilowatts instantly. • Energy Capacity: 2 MWh allows it to provide power for up to 4 hours at 500 kW (since 2 MWh ÷ 500 kW = 4 hours).
